How To Fix A Leaky Tap In 5 Easy Steps

Intro


A leaking faucet is not only annoying however can additionally squander a substantial amount of water and result in enhanced utility costs. In this detailed overview, we'll stroll you through the process of dealing with a leaky faucet, allowing you to save water and cash while maintaining your plumbing system.

Collecting Tools and Products


Prior to you start, collect the essential devices and materials for the repair work. You'll normally require an adjustable wrench, screwdrivers, substitute washers or seals, plumber's tape, and a rag or towel to clean up any type of spills.

Turning Off Water System


Situate the shut-off valve for the impacted tap and transform it clockwise to shut off the water. If you're unable to situate the shut-off shutoff, you might need to turn off the primary supply of water to your home.

Disassembling the Tap


Use a screwdriver to eliminate the handle of the tap, revealing the inner components. Depending upon the kind of faucet, you might need to loosen a cap or collar to access the valve assembly.

Inspecting for Damages


When you have actually subjected the shutoff setting up, examine it for any type of indicators of damage or wear. Typical offenders of a dripping faucet include worn-out washers, O-rings, or seals.

Replacing Faulty Components


If you identify any broken or worn-out components, thoroughly remove them using a wrench or pliers and change them with brand-new ones. Make sure to use the correct size and sort of substitute parts for your tap.

Reassembling the Faucet


After replacing the faulty elements, meticulously rebuild the faucet in the reverse order of disassembly. Ensure that all components are appropriately aligned and tightened up to avoid future leaks.

Evaluating for Leaks


Once the tap is rebuilded, turn the water system back on and test the faucet for leakages. If you observe any leaks, ascertain the links and tighten them as needed.

Ensuring Appropriate Performance


After validating that the tap is leak-free, test its performance by turning it on and off a number of times. Make certain that the tap runs smoothly and without any uncommon audios or resistance.

Tidying up


Ultimately, clean up any particles or spills from the repair process and dispose of any type of old or broken parts properly. Leaving the workspace clean and tidy ensures an expert coating to your repair.

Verdict


Dealing with a dripping tap is a fairly straightforward do it yourself task that can conserve you cash on water costs and protect against more damages to your plumbing system. By following this detailed guide, you can tackle the repair work with self-confidence and delight in the benefits of a leak-free faucet.

HOW TO FIX A LEAKY FAUCET: A STEP-BY-STEP GUIDE


Turn off the water supply


Before you start fixing the faucet, you need to turn off the water supply. This can usually be done by turning the valve under the sink.


Remove the handle


To access the inner workings of the faucet, you need to remove the handle. This can usually be done by unscrewing a screw that is located under the handle.


Remove the cartridge


Once the handle is removed, you can access the cartridge. The cartridge is the part of the faucet that controls the flow of water. To remove the cartridge, you need to use pliers to pull it out.


Replace the O-rings


The most common cause of a leaky faucet is worn-out O-rings. O-rings are small rubber rings that create a seal between the cartridge and the faucet. To replace the O-rings, you need to remove the old ones and replace them with new ones.


Reassemble the faucet


Once you have replaced the O-rings, you can reassemble the faucet. Make sure that everything is tight and secure before turning the water supply back on.
